Dental Crowns
A dental crown is a tooth shaped covering or “cap” that is placed over a portion of a tooth that has been damaged or broken by injury or tooth decay. It may be placed for cosmetic reasons or may be necessary after a root canal procedure. There are many different types of materials that may be used to create a dental crown such as, porcelain, gold, resin or other composite. A porcelain crown is often considered to have the most natural aesthetic appearance, although it is not necessarily the strongest material available.
A dental crown may be required when:
- A tooth has had extensive decay and a filling by itself will not create a strong tooth structure
- A tooth has been badly discolored
- A tooth has been fractured
- A root canal procedure has been performed
- A dental bridge must be place in order for the bridge to be placed the two adjacent teeth must have dental crowns
The dental crown procedure usually requires two visits to our Rockville office over the course of two to three weeks. During the first office visit, the tooth will be assessed and prepared for an impression or mold. The dentist may file or shape the tooth structure as needed for a secure fit for the dental crown. Once the tooth is shaped, an impression or mold will be made. This mold will be sent to an external lab where it will be used to create a custom shaped dental crown. In the meantime, the dentist will likely put a temporary dental crown in place which will fit over the tooth and protect it while the permanent crown is being made. During the second office visit, the temporary crown will be removed and the tooth again examined. The permanent dental crown will be placed and permanently cemented into place. Dental crowns strengthen and protect the remaining tooth structure and can improve the appearance of your teeth and smile.
Dental crowns require the same good oral hygiene and proper maintenance as natural teeth. This includes daily brushing and flossing to decrease the potential for build up of plaque and tartar and the development of tooth decay. Although the dental crown is made of a synthetic material, it is still possible to get decay and cavities in the area surrounding a crown. It is also necessary to have regular exams and professional teeth cleaning at our Rockville office to make sure that the teeth are healthy.
